* refactor git-annex branch log filename code into central locationGravatar Joey Hess2013-08-29
| | | | | | | Having one module that knows about all the filenames used on the branch allows working back from an arbitrary filename to enough information about it to implement dropping dead remotes and doing other log file compacting as part of a forget transition.
* fix invalidating the preferred content cache when changing a groupGravatar Joey Hess2013-04-08
| | | | | The ConfigMonitor already did this, but groups can also be changed by eg, the webapp UI, so need to do it at this deeper level.

* add ConfigMonitor threadGravatar Joey Hess2012-10-20
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Monitors git-annex branch for changes, which are noticed by the Merger thread whenever the branch ref is changed (either due to an incoming push, or a local change), and refreshes cached config values for modified config files. Rate limited to run no more often than once per minute. This is important because frequent git-annex branch changes happen when files are being added, or transferred, etc. A primary use case is that, when preferred content changes are made, and get pushed to remotes, the remotes start honoring those settings. Other use cases include propigating repository description and trust changes to remotes, and learning when a remote has added a new special remote, so the webapp can present the GUI to enable that special remote locally. Also added a uuid.log cache. All other config files already had caches.

* added preferred-content log, and allow editing it with vicfgGravatar Joey Hess2012-10-04
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| This includes a full parser for the boolean expressions in the log, that compiles them into Matchers. Those matchers are not used yet. A complication is that matching against an expression should never crash git-annex with an error. Instead, vicfg checks that the expressions parse. If a bad expression (or an expression understood by some future git-annex version) gets into the log, it'll be ignored. Most of the code in Limit couldn't fail anyway, but I did have to make limitCopies check its parameter first, and return an error if it's bad, rather than erroring at runtime.
